I think an Elma Racing game would be so cool. It would be just like classic elma (physics, graphic) just that:
* the levels would be track-type, would have checkpoints and several laps to complete.
* the cool competitions would be online. many players play from different computers (we could have a championship just like true race sports with qualifications, etc.
* the bike could be customable, there would be fuel, pit stop, etc.
* sessions could last hours.
* there would be several tracks in each country (designed by the best editors in those countries)
Oh, it would be so cool. What do you think?

perhaps devin, but dont ya guys see why this game elma dont take over too much people....

First, yu count out those ppl who just see the game and how bike hangs upside down,the guy thinks: "unrealistic,what a dork game"

2nd: If the guy testing elma can handle the fact that indeed the bike can go upsidedown lik that and he simply is that much favorable and being acceptive,then he perhaps is other type of new-age guy and thinks: "lol,2d game,and only few megabytes,nah,i play only great,large 3D games->discard

3rd: guy is not sustained, not willing to learn ENOUGH. That i mean that game like this,yu need to learn this engine and the physics,which we all wit less than 55mins total at least have learned. In those 3d games wit 1st or 3rd person,they are usually almost all the same,and yu can easily step from game to game, so getting a new elma fanatic is harder than to get new Mafia 2 or CS2 fanatic.

3½: to learn the physics is not enough for all. Many are too ambitious,and desires to be in elite. In elma some of yu are that hoyla and WRs are so well hoyled that a talent like Pele in soccer could not take a WR so quickly in elma.
